提心吊胆

tí xīn diào dǎn
HSK 3.0 Level 7 Uncommon

Definitions

  1. 1. (saying) to be very scared and on edge

Usage notes

Collocations

Commonly used with verbs like 过 (guò) to describe enduring an anxious time, e.g., 过着提心吊胆的日子.

Formality

提心吊胆 is an idiom often used in informal spoken contexts to describe being on edge.
